About the Workplace
Drottninghög is an exciting area that is being invested in and developed! We are a workplace with driven, curious educators who want to achieve great things. We have great diversity in our staff and see differences as a success factor. We consider it a matter of course that children and guardians should be engaged and involved. In our approach, inspired by the Reggio philosophy, we focus on learning environments, base our work on children's curiosity, and place great importance on active, co-investigating educators. We believe that developing together is a prerequisite for growth, and we invest heavily in our staff and shared skills development. We have proudly helped create educational materials for the Swedish National Agency for Education on the importance of learning environments. Job Responsibilities
As a preschool teacher with us, you are part of the team, driving pedagogical work forward and creating the best conditions for each child's learning and development. You consciously work with the entire Lpfö18/25 curriculum based on the Reggio Emilia philosophy, where democratic meeting places, project-based approaches, and aesthetic learning processes are always at the forefront. The preschool teacher's mission focuses on responsible leadership according to our guiding documents and critically examining one's own pedagogical leadership to achieve high-quality education and instruction. In your role, you contribute to each child's success. The assignment is based on a democratic approach where everyone is important, and we learn together - both children and educators. Being comfortable using pedagogical documentation is part of the role, as is the expectation of reflection with both children and colleagues. The relationship and interaction with guardians are incredibly important, diversity is an asset, and you always keep the children's best interests in focus.
